Biography
Moses K. Gahigi is a print journalist based in Kigali, Rwanda. He works for The East African & Rwanda Today, a premier regional newspaper, where for more than 8 years he has covered, analyzed and interpreted business/economic trends, social issues in Rwanda as well as emerging trends and opportunities in the EAC region’s investment climate. He has also contributed to How We Made It In Africa and Quartz Africa, a global online news platform capturing emerging innovations coming out of Africa, where he had contributed content on technology, business and investment. He is passionate about social justice; a thread that runs through his work as a journalist, writing human-interest stories as well, which won him an award of best investigative journalist in Rwanda. He is a storyteller and creative writer, working on his first poetry book, which was largely inspired by the countless strong men and women, whose stories of pain and triumph against all odds he has told over the years.

Freelancer.com is the largest freelancing and crowdsourcing marketplace in the world, connecting over 81 million employers and freelancers across more than 247 countries. Founded in 2009 and based in Sydney, Australia, the platform allows employers to post jobs while freelancers can bid on these projects. It is publicly traded on the Australian Securities Exchange under the ticker ASX:FLN. The platform supports a variety of work categories, including software development, writing, design, and marketing. Freelancer.com also offers contests for creative work, where employers can award prize money to winning entries. Users can choose from different membership plans, including free and paid subscriptions, which provide various benefits. The mobile app enhances project management and communication for users on the go. With a diverse customer base that includes individuals, small businesses, and large enterprises, Freelancer.com plays a significant role in the global online economy.
